最近遇到一件神奇的事情,idea原本配置了热部署,但是修改java文件之后需要重启俩次才能编译成功,网上各种问度娘都没有解决,偶尔看到了jrebel这个插件,折腾了一番,终于完美解决,记录一下,供后来人避坑。。。。
安装步骤奉上~~~
1、在IDEA中一次点击 File->Settings->Plugins->Brows Repositories
2、在搜索框中输入JRebel进行搜索
3、找到JRebel for intellij
4、install
5、安装好之后需要restart IDEA
6.激活JRebel插件,Team URL 第一列是 https://jrebel.qekang.com/ 拼接 https://www.guidgen.com/生成的UUID,第二列是自己的邮箱,最后点击change license
7. 至此JRebel 插件安装激活完毕,最后修改俩哥配置即可,附图
a.Build project automatically
b.、设置 compiler.automake.allow.when.app.running
ctrl+shift+A 或者 help->find action…打开
搜索registry
找到 compiler.automake.allow.when.app.running 并打钩